Close...Cervantes is about 2 hours north. Think you are mixing it up with Monkey Mia which is about 10hours north but worth a visit. Also Exmouth is good and to swim with the whale sharks is an experience. Best parts of whats around Perth aren't the main attractions, get in a 4x4 and find your own spots. I've never done so much outdoor activity/camping whatever since moving here.
-
Perth is more a big town than a city but I love living here a lot more than I did living in Sydney. Lots of work around at the moment but this has meant prices have risen a lot for most things. Pint is about $8-$10, grocery shopping costs us about $80 for 4 days food (only two of us). Anyway it has the most sunshine per year than anywhere else, WA is the size of half of Europe so always places to visit as well as the East coast, and Australia itself is a great country to see. Driven East to West and was a great experience. Reckon your best bet is to have a long holiday over here and spend time in each major city to see what would suit you more as they all offer something that the others can't, i'm getting on a bit so prefer the slower paced Perth outdoor lifestyle Oh avoid Adelaide...
